South Korea - Number of Persons Employed in Wholesale, Retail Trade and Repair of Motor Vehicles and Motorcycles

Since 2014, South Korea Number of Persons Employed in Wholesale, Retail Trade and Repair of Motor Vehicles and Motorcycles fell by 0.6% year on year. With 314.9 Thousand Persons in 2019, the country was ranked number 7 comparing other countries in Number of Persons Employed in Wholesale, Retail Trade and Repair of Motor Vehicles and Motorcycles. South Korea is overtaken by Poland, which was number 6 at 348.6 Thousand Persons and is followed by Spain at 314.6 Thousand Persons. United States ranked the highest with 3,618 Thousand Persons in 2019, an increase of 0.3% compared to 2018. Germany, United Kingdom and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Estonia witnessed the best average annual growth at +3.3% per year, while South Korea was the worst growing country at -0.6% per year.
